**Q: What does PackSentry flag as a typo-squat?**

PackSentry compares new dependency names against our approved registry mirror using edit-distance and homoglyph checks. Matches above the threshold quarantine the build and page on-call. Most hits are false positives from internal forks; confirm against the allowlist before releasing. Quarantined builds auto-expire after 48 hours. The triage procedure and allowlist editor are on the internal page below.

operations page: https://confluence.lumicsys.internal/projects/display/projects/display

Subject: Handover — MatchRhine release duties

Taking over from me this cycle. Main open item: GC pauses in the matching service spiked to 900ms under peak load; the 5.2 build switches to the pacer-tuned collector and caps heap at 12 GB. Soak looks clean after 48h. Security review is the last gate — artifacts are signed per policy, provenance attestations attached. Please verify the build signatures against our current release key before sign-off. For convenience, the key is included below.

release key, kagag-taweg: bky4_VgyJ

## Onboarding note — Wrenlock websocket reconnect bug

Context for the weekly sync: new hires will hit the known reconnect loop in the Wrenlock realtime client. After a network blip, the client reconnects but skips the auth handshake, so the server drops it after 30 seconds, forever. The fix landed behind the `WS_RESUME_V2` flag; enable it locally before testing. Resumption also requires the session-signing secret in your local env file, added on its own line:

secret setting of yagep-bahif: LEDGER_TOKEN8=7eb0ad88

Minutes — Management Meeting, Vexlor Industries

Attendees agreed to a write-down of aging stock at the Draymoor warehouse, chiefly the Corvex-3 fittings line. Finance confirmed the adjustment will post this quarter. Marta Delven will brief auditors; operations will clear shelf space by month-end. For the incoming director: disposal options are still open. The confidential note on forward plans follows below.

internal memo for kajef-bagaf: Silionax Freight is in early talks to buy Silathax Freight for about $30.4 million. The Aldael launch date is January 3, and nothing goes to the press before then.